海南地区T700/5288炭纤维复合材料自然老化性能研究 被引量:4

Study of Environmental Aging of T700/5288 CFRP in Hainan

摘要 针对南海地域的自然环境,将T700/5288炭纤维增强环氧树脂复合材料放置于海南省万宁市,经过自然老化3年后,研究其微观形貌、力学性能与热性能等。研究表明,由于热氧老化与光氧老化的存在,复合材料表层环氧树脂出现了化学降解,表面纤维发生裸露,起毛等现象,老化试样纵向压缩强度降低19%,横向压缩强度降低14%,其他表征力学性能基本不变,玻璃化转变温度降低了27℃。 The experiment of natural aging durability of T700/5288 carbon fiber reinforced plastic in the Wanning(Hainan Province) under the South China Sea environmental condition was carried out.The specimens were placed in natural environment for three years.Microscopic morphology,mechanical properties and thermal properties were researched.The result showed that the presence of thermo-oxidative aging and photo-oxidative aging caused the composite surface epoxy chemical degradation,surface fibers exposed,the specimen longitudinal compressive strength decreased by 19%,transverse compressive strength decreased by 14%.The other mechanical properties remained basically unchanged.The glass transition temperature was reduced by 27℃.
